WebOct 6, 2024 · 5. Cancel Business Licenses and Permits. A corporation that has obtained licenses and permits to conduct business should inform the appropriate licensing agencies that it will be dissolving. Filing dissolution paperwork automatically cancels a corporation’s legal business name in the state.

This discussion provides a review … novant directoryWebThe vast majority of small businesses use the calendar year as their tax year--that is, their tax year begins on January 1 and ends on December 31. However, your tax year does not necessarily have to end on December 31. When a business's tax year ends on the last day of any month other than December, it is said to have a "fiscal year." novant dermatology salisbury ncWebApr 26, 2024 · Corporations are different from LLCs in that they are owned by the stockholders and not members.
